Sweet Wine

By: Wine Library Staff

Dry wines have less than 1% residual sugar. For sweet wines, the residual sugar is above 20%. The length of time used in the fermentation process is the most significant determinant of whether the wine is regarded as dry or sweet. Riesling and Muscat (or Moscato) are well-known wines that can be sweet. Dessert wines like Port are sweet.
